Sorry, we missed you at Ps L. Left there tues morning to lock out 6.20am. River fine tues, mostly 1k against us, 2 in narrow bit, took 5 hours at 5k over the ground. Went past Arles then into Petit Rhone. No sign of visitors mooring, though there is a smart quay along west bank between opp town. Not sure if you could tie up there, prob not.

We had a night tied to a bush at Galician, lovely and quiet and a few days in Aigues Mortes.....37E for us at 12M.

Then all the way along R a Sete canal to Marseillan. Its been blowing a gale all day from NW. We are fine, in port, but it was hell to cycle into! We are into the Midi tomorrow.

Ional - and anyone else who could be interested - the 'mooring' on The Petit Rhone is almost beneath the first bridge (a Suspension Bridge ) on the Left Bank - but not that visible. Its certainly no Port de Pleasance, just a pontoon, a little over a mile from the start of the Petit R.
I know its still there I specifically stopped on the road above, looked down and saw it only a few days ago.
But for those travelling between Tarrascon - Port St Louis it could be a refuge to consider if conditions on The Rhone become difficult, or if looking for a stop on The Petit..

well 5 days up to "Les Roches de Condrieu" - this is the first wi-fi we have had since port St Louis!

Just to report back - not able to stop in Arles - the Peniche had 3 boats alongside and therefore unable to take more! Nothing else available - we kept going till Vallabregues which was basic but fine for us! Ours was a berth alongside another boat out into the river, but fine.
